Half Moon Cay-I don't know what snorkeling tours they might have here, but like I said, I took my gear just in case and went on my own in the beach area. While there's not "tons" of things to see, you will find stuff. If you head into the water (facing the water) along the left by the wall, there was some neat stuff over there. We went up and down and past the private house rental there on the side, and on down. They also have some of the fake reef balls in the water over there too. Grand Turk-I have only went to swim with the stingrays (twice). Their tour does take you to snorkel at a reef along the way to the sand bar. Excellent tour! Check out what Nativeway can offer you if interested. St Thomas-I LOVE St T! Check out my 2 reviews of Coki Beach. The snorkeling there is amazing! My first time there...let's just say I couldn't get enough of the place. I have seen coral there in colors I had never seen before. I never wanted to leave! The second time we went, we decided to try scuba diving and it was absolutely beautiful! I can't really say much about the snorkeling in San Juan. When we cruised out of San Juan, we stayed at a resort that had their own private island and the snorkeling there was pretty neat (but you have to stay there to go to it and it's definitely out of the way from the cruise port to begin with).
